Store Design and Atmosphere
Walking right into luxurious jewelry keeps the need to experience something special. The design, colors, and even the lights are deliberate carefully to make the customer experience calm, focused, and welcoming. Many excessive-cease stores use gentle, warm lights to highlight the shine of the jewelry. Colors like gold, cream, and black are often used due to the fact they are wealthy and timeless. Even the furnishings and flooring are chosen to healthy the logo’s image.
The purpose is to create an emotional connection. When a person feels relaxed and taken care of, they are much more likely to stay longer, ask questions, and consider proudly owning a chunk of jewelry. The keep will become more than a place to shop for things—it becomes a part of the story they’ll inform about that purchase. That’s the power of a nicely designed space. It’s no longer simply stunning—it additionally makes the customer feel something.
Product Presentation and Display
You see single pieces, well-lit, often placed on smooth fabric or in velvet custom flip top boxes. Each item has room to shine on its own. This tells the customer that the item is special and deserves attention.
Jewelry displays are often built around themes. A brand may have a case for wedding rings and another for rare gems. They may use soft lighting or even screens that show how the pieces look when worn. These displays are designed to tell a story. They help people imagine how the item will fit into their lives. That story could be romance, success, or personal style.
Keeping things simple is key. Too many items can confuse the shopper. Instead, brands choose a few important pieces to show and do it well. The stands, cushions, and cases used in the display are also carefully selected. They match the brand’s colors and style. All these things show that the brand pays attention to detail and values quality.
Presentation is a quiet but powerful way to build trust. It shows care, and that care helps people feel confident in what they’re buying.
The Power of Packaging
The experience doesn’t stop when the item is bought. The way it’s packed matters too. Luxury jewelry often comes in high-quality boxes that feel strong, smooth, and beautiful. Good packaging protects the item, but it also sends a message: this piece is valuable. These are not just boxes—they are part of the brand’s voice. Some boxes are soft to the touch, others make a satisfying click when they close. Some are simple, while others have printed logos or even small drawers. All of this shows that the brand thinks about every step of the buyer’s journey.
People often keep these boxes long after the jewelry is worn. That means the brand stays in their home and in their memory. It adds to the surprise and joy. This is why luxury brands invest so much in packaging—it does more than hold a product. It tells a story, builds trust, and adds real value.
Trained Staff and Personalized Service
Another big part of a good first impression is the people. In luxury stores, staff are not just there to sell—they are there to guide and listen. They know about each product, but more importantly, they know how to read people. A good salesperson watches body language, speaks with care, and offers the right kind of help without pressure.
Personal service is one of the reasons people shop in stores instead of online. It feels real and human. That feeling sticks.
Luxury brands often train their staff for months before letting them work with customers. They teach more than just product facts. They teach how to listen, how to be patient, and how to create a calm space where customers can think and feel. That kind of service turns a one-time shopper into a loyal buyer.
Every touchpoint, from the greeting to the goodbye, shapes the brand’s image. That’s why the right team can turn a regular visit into something memorable.
